Thread: Question about matchlock mechanics

  1. #1

    Default Question about matchlock mechanics

    1. Does distance affect kill rate? In other words, does the famous phrase "Don't fire until you see the whites of their eyes" apply in this game?

    2. How do I see friendly fire kill rate? During siege defense, I like to bring my naginata samurai out to the bottom of the wall where the my matchlock is situated. This prevents the enemy from climbing the wall and allows matchlocks to fire on top. However, my samurai will have a status something like "concerned about friendly fire". I thought if my matchlock is already on top of a melee, there wouldn't be friendly fire issue?

    Also after melee starts, even if I put my matchlock units behind my line instead of flanks, they still fire a lot. They are able to shoot at enemies at the edge of a line that is engaging. But I always wonder if they kill many of my guys.

    3. Do you use skirmish mode? I only tried skirmish mode once, but my dudes retreated in the face of charging enemies without firing a shot. Skirmish modes for archers are useful since I don't have to micromanage them, but I wonder if skirmish mode can work properly for matchlocks.

    BTW, I love using matchlocks. My imported matchlock ashigarus get more kills than bow ashigarus and can out skirmish enemy bow ashigarus. I usually use two units at the front of an army. When melee starts, I move them to the flanks. They get lots of kills, but I am not sure whether they are all enemy units or include some of my own guys.

    Default Re: Question about matchlock mechanics

    1) Yes. Well, it affect's the accuracy, which equals kills. Closer they are, the more accurate the volley, the more bullets that will slam into your dishonorabru enemy.

    2) You don't. Also turn off fire at will if you don't want your matchlocks to fire into your back.

    3) Don't use it, especially since fire by rank is bugged to the point where they'll never actually fire. Micro your matchlocks away by yourself if you want to get the most effect from them.

    Quote Originally Posted by joeman_0 View Post
    1. Does distance affect kill rate? In other words, does the famous phrase "Don't fire until you see the whites of their eyes" apply in this game?
    Yes. The engine calculates every bullet's flight path. The closer the enemy, the easier it is to hit the enemy.

    Quote Originally Posted by joeman_0 View Post
    2. How do I see friendly fire kill rate?
    Not at all.

    Quote Originally Posted by joeman_0 View Post
    3. Do you use skirmish mode? I only tried skirmish mode once, but my dudes retreated in the face of charging enemies without firing a shot. Skirmish modes for archers are useful since I don't have to micromanage them, but I wonder if skirmish mode can work properly for matchlocks.
    Skirmish mode does work. However, due to the broken vanilla battle system with its unrealistic unit movement speed, it produces such bad results.
